Output 34d06b392fc52108ad57e90dda7c658d6cee2e0fe78fba7ef2fe8b508a16ec49:2

value
134352
script pubkey
OP_0 OP_PUSHBYTES_20 0ab2e70105bef1f3b1261d62c3ba5800a34cc937
address
bc1qp2ewwqg9hmcl8vfxr43v8wjcqz35ejfhlyc3k8
transaction
34d06b392fc52108ad57e90dda7c658d6cee2e0fe78fba7ef2fe8b508a16ec49
spent
true